Much though communicating with parents is crucial, how you interact with the students who attend your classes on a regular basis is much more crucial. Being able to establish that line of communication with your children is crucial, especially given the unpredictability of schools in recent years. Expectations for learning, instructions and processes, subject explanations, and the use of both oral and written language are the components of this component. The relationships between the students and teachers in your classroom will improve as a result of effectively executing each of these.
As a reminder, learning expectations should be presented frequently (changing by grade level). This eliminates the "I didn't know" defense when discussing punishment or grading. Being clear and concise in your instructions is also quite important because it eliminates superfluous "fluff". For pupils who are actually confused and haven't misread the directions, explaining the material can assist avoid the unnecessary step of "I don't understand this." Last but not least, verbal and written communication are already pervasive in your environment, therefore it's critical to be concise and direct in your communication. It's also critical to be conscious of the message you are sending to your kids through your tone and body language.
